Go to Barton Springs -- one of best swimming holes in the state.
Go walking/running/biking around Lady Bird lake
Great authentic - interior Mexican Food, go to Fonda San Miguel
El Rancho has great Tex-Mex
Try Dai Due for a really great meal cooked from local sources
Torchy's for Breakfast Tacos
Continental Club for live music
